Meanwhile in the "techno" sphere you had all the berghain stuff starting to happen which has a way more minimalist aesthetic but for some reason was just called "techno"

The latest stuff on Minus and what not (Hawtins DJing) is unlistenable.

There was a time when they were calling music like you posted above "Neo Trance", actually. Extrawelt, The Field, early Kompakt. But it was a short-lived term.

I've always found mnml to have kind of a "drippy" aesthetic to it... softer and less "angular" production than neo-trance or tech house.. the Chilean producers especially used a lot of subtle ethnic flairs (that later would get a bit more dancefloor-friendly and evolve into the Cecille/8bit sound)
